Stripped Down in Seattle, Powered Up in Portland
There’s a couple special events happening next week in Seattle and Portland, and we really hope we can see you at them.

SEATTLE, SEPT. 8
Hannah and Jace will be performing a stripped down acoustic set on Sept. 8 at the Jewel Box Theatre (at the Rendezvous, 2322 Second Ave., Seattle). Hannah and Jace started playing music together exactly four years ago as a duo, so this will be a special treat.
The show is a showcase for Artist Home Booking. They are our booking agency, and our man Kevin works his ass off to make his bands have great shows to play. Goldfinch (Tacoma), Telegraph Canyon (Texas), and Drew Grow and the Pastors Wives (Portland) will also play. We’ve seen these bands before and can guarantee this will be a great night of music. The show is EARLY, at 6 PM, and the Jewel Box is tiny, so please arrive early if you want to see this show. It will be so intimate, we may wear pajamas.

PORTLAND, SEPT. 9
The next night, we’ll be turning up the volume as we bring our full band down to Portland to make our debut appearance at the Doug Fir, arguably one of the best venues in town. As if that weren’t enough, we’ll be playing with Telegraph Canyon (they are like Arcade Fire meets Texas. Did we mention they kick ass?), and also our good friends Weinland, who call Portland home. Weinland put out a beautiful record earlier this year, and that night they will debut a new music video. We are opening the show, and music starts at 9 PM.
